FAQs - booking Albania flights

  • Which airlines have non-stop flights to Albania?

    British Airways flies direct from London Gatwick (LGW), while Wizz Air UK operates flights from London Luton (LTN) and Albawings flies from London Stansted (STN). Flights from other airports in the UK to Tirana operate with stopovers either in London or other European cities depending on your airline of choice.

  • Which airport should I use to travel to Osumi Canyon?

    You should fly into Tirana International Airport and from there, you will have to make the rest of the journey via road – either by hiring a car at the airport or by organising a tour to take you to Osumi Canyon.

  • Where should I fly to in Albania if I want to visit the Valbona National Park?

    If you are going to visit the Valbona National Park in the north of Albania, you will need to fly into Tirana Airport and then pick up a hire car or a pre-booked transfer to take you the rest of the distance to the park.

  • Do I need a visa to visit Albania?

    It is not necessary for British passport holders to have a visa to enter Albania provided that you will not be staying in the country for longer than 90 days.

  • Can I hire a car at Tirana International Airport?

    Once you arrive at Tirana International Airport, head to the car rent desks in the arrival hall. Some of the car hire agencies available include Budget, Europcar and Avis.   • There is only one international airport in Albania that receives all international flights, and there are no domestic flights within Albania, so any further connections on from your flight into Tirana International Airport (TIA) will have to be made by road or rail.
  • If you are looking at flights to Albania to visit the resort town of Saranda, you will need to fly into Tirana and hire a car for the remainder of the journey, which is approximately 168 mi, or you could consider flying from the UK into neighbouring Corfu, which is 21 mi from Albania, and taking a ferry across to Saranda.
  • If you are travelling with children and hiring a car from the airport, it is important to note that if they are under the age of 4, it is mandatory to have a child car seat. This can be rented at the airport along with the car. Children under the age of 4 can travel short distances in a regular taxi without a child car seat, however you can also arrange for private transfer services from Tirana Airport that will provide car seats for children.
  • Another option you might consider when travelling to Albania is to book a flight into the airport in Skopje in neighbouring North Macedonia and then travel by road from there to Albania. Alternatively, you could book a flight into Thessaloniki in Greece, which offers cheaper flights with budget airlines, and then travel by road or rail to Albania.
  • As it is difficult to change Albanian currency (ALL) outside of Albania, you will be pleased to know it is possible to obtain ALL when you land at the airport by using an ATM or, if you prefer, by changing cash at the foreign exchange counter, which will accept major currencies such as the EUR, GBP and USD. While most larger hotels and businesses accept major credit and debit cards, you may need cash to take a taxi from the airport.
  • Consider flying to Tirana International Airport (TIA) once you find cheap flights to Albania. The airport is approximately 11 miles from the city centre. Thus, you should consider taking a bus, taxi or car hire. The taxi takes about 20 minutes to get to the downtown area, while the Rina Express shuttle takes about 30 minutes.
  • Worry not if travelling to Albania with mobility limitations. Tirana International Airport has mobility facilities, including elevators, wheelchair ramps, adaptable washrooms, and low-hanging telephones. A special assistance team will also help you on arrival at the airport. Ensure you alert your airline at least 48 hours before your flight if travelling with mobility limitations.
  • If planning a vacation to Albania from Britain, you will enjoy a 90 days visa free period. In case you need to stay for more than 90 days, you need to apply for a residence permit in the nearest police station. Your passport must also be valid for at least 3 month from when you enter Albania. Alternatively, you can use the UK emergency travel document to visit Albania.
